01/10/2008

Today I am 33 weeks and 2 days prego. I had an appt with the midwife yesterday, and we went over the ultrasound info. She weighed 4lbs 2oz, and she is in the 47th percentile meaning she's right in the middle, or normal size. Yay! Also my fluid levels were normal, 23. Anything from 5-25 is normal, but my midwife says she has some patients who's levels are in the 40's. Basically that means they are very swollen with alot of amniotic fluid and are very uncomfortable. She is still in the transverse position meaning she is laying sideways across my belly. She should move to the head down position in the next few weeks, and just to make sure I get ANOTHER ultrasound in 3 weeks. I am so lucky, I know alot of pregos only get one or two but I get four! If by then she still hasn't moved right, the midwife will have to adjust her by hand, by pushing her and my belly around. I hope she isn't too stubborn, but let's face it, she's me and Henry's baby afterall....lol
